What is CVE-2010-1296?

Multiple buffer overflow vulnerabilities exist in Adobe Photoshop CS4 prior to version 11.0.2. These vulnerabilities can be exploited by an attacker through crafted files, including .ASL, .ABR, and .GRD files. When users open these specially crafted files, it could allow remote attackers to execute arbitrary code on the victim's machine, compromising the integrity and confidentiality of user data. Users are advised to update their software to the latest version to mitigate this risk.
